SunLink Health Systems Closes on $10M Loan for Hospital Fixes, Debt Refinancing

Atlanta-based SunLink Health Systems announced (pdf) it has closed a $9.975 million loan to make improvements at one of its hospitals and to repay older debt.

Roughly $1.475 million of the loan will go toward upgrades at Trace Regional Hospital in Houston, Miss. The remaining $8.5 million will repay a portion of SunLink’s senior debt.

The five-hospital, for-profit system borrowed $5 million in March to fund improvements at Callaway Community Hospital in Fulton, Mo., and to refinance more of its senior debt.
